Transaction 30f757d80559081ac391b4b7c9620af7fdb1d596c6ea3e0c440370898571ce39
1 Input
1 Output
-
30f757d80559081ac391b4b7c9620af7fdb1d596c6ea3e0c440370898571ce39:0
- value
- 9991078
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cba0d0ea2cf8b1f1a547b589521b0bb7cb45e147c845f4205cb00e6b0e8a086f
- address
- bc1pewsdp63vlzclrf28kky4yxctkl95tc28epzlggzukq8xkr52pphs8d27hy